Gram Panchayat Vill. Ghudani Kalan v. Dalip Singh And ORS
IN THE HIGH COURT OF PUNJAB AND HARYANA
AT CHANDIGARH RSA No. 4413 of 1999 (O&M) DATE OF DECISION :- 29.10.2025 Gram Panchayat village Ghudani Kalan ...Appellant
Versus
Dalip Singh and another
...Respondents
CORAM:
HON'BLE MR. JUSTICE VIRINDER AGGARWAL Present:- Mr. G.P. Vashisht, Advocate for the appellant. *** VIRINDER AGGARWAL , J. (Oral) 1.
Notice was issued to the sole appellant. The same has been received back duly served but the learned counsel for the appellant submitted that still the appellant is not in touch with him and he is not in a position to assist the Court. The appeal is pending since 1999. 2.
In view of the above and given the prevailing circumstances, there seems to be no justification to keep the appeal on the docket, indefinitely. Accordingly, the instant appeal stands dismissed for want of prosecution with liberty to the appellant to revive the same, if have any grievance from this order, within a period of three months from today. 3.
Since the main appeal stands decided, the miscellaneous application(s), if any, stand disposed of accordingly.
